Christmas Style: Cozy Elegance
Christmas is all about warmth, family, and joy, so your holiday outfit should reflect that. Think comfortable yet polished.
1. Velvet & Plaid Staples
• Velvet dresses or blazers in jewel tones like emerald green, ruby red, or midnight blue are timeless holiday classics.
• Pair with plaid scarves or skirts for a nod to traditional festive patterns.

2. Chunky Knits with a Twist
• A cable-knit sweater dress paired with knee-high boots strikes the perfect balance between cozy and chic.

• Add statement earrings or a sparkly headband to elevate the look.
3. Metallic Details
• Incorporate metallics subtly, like a gold belt, silver heels, or a sequin clutch. These accents will instantly add a festive flair to any outfit.

4. Classic Christmas Colors
• Red, green, and white combos always hit the mark, but don’t shy away from neutral tones like beige and cream paired with gold accessories for a modern twist.
New Year’s Eve: Glam and Glitz
New Year’s Eve calls for bold, dazzling outfits that make a statement. Here’s how to own the night:
1. All-Out Sequins
• A sequin mini dress or jumpsuit will have you sparkling like the countdown ball. Opt for classic gold, silver, or try bold colours like emerald or cobalt blue.

2. Sleek Satin
• For a more understated yet sophisticated look, go for a satin slip dress or tailored satin pantsuit. Pair with strappy heels and layered jewellery.

3. Power in Black
• A little black dress (or a long one) with unexpected details like sheer panels, cutouts, or fringe is a foolproof option. Add a pop of color with your accessories or makeup.
4. Statement Accessories
• Crystal-studded earrings, chokers, or metallic clutches are the perfect way to finish your look. Don’t forget to experiment with bold makeup—think glittery eyeshadow or a red lip.

Tips for Both Holidays
• Layer Smartly: The holiday season often means chilly weather. Add faux fur coats, leather jackets, or tailored blazers to stay warm without compromising on style.

• Comfort Matters: Whether dancing or sitting around the dinner table, choose outfits that let you move and enjoy the moment.
• Sustainable Choices: Consider reworking pieces from your closet or shopping secondhand to create unique, eco-friendly looks.
